Abstract
The objective of this study was to investigate the effects of Mangifera indica L. (mango) stem bark crude Aqueous Extract (AE) on the morphology and biochemical functions of the liver in wistar rats. Adult wistar rats used in the study were divided into 2 groups: Group 1 rats were untreated and served as control and Group 2 experimental rats were orally given 1 mL (100 mg) daily of aqueous extract for a period of 14 days.
